Today, the British Royal family led commemorations for Remembrance Sunday. Every year, the Royals are joined by politicians, veterans, and the public to remember those who died in combat.
Kate Middleton— Catherine, Princess of Wales —revisited an iconic look from a previous Remembrance Day service , elevating the outfit with new details. While this is a day of quiet nationwide reflection, it is also, historically, a moment where stage princess’s style speaks loudest. She wore her impeccably tailored black Catherine Walker coat (last seen at the 2022 service) with an architectural lapel, adding a lace, navy blue pie crust collar blouse that peeked out at the neck. Instead of a wide-brimmed hat, as worn in the last appearance, she paired it with a new sculptural Lock&Co fascinator.
